Different Sizes for the Mazda CX-5

The Mazda CX-5 has undergone several design and spec changes since its introduction. Depending on the year and trim level of your CX-5, tire sizes might vary. Common sizes for the CX-5 include:
- 225/65R17
- 225/55R19
Always consult your vehicle’s owner manual or a Mazda dealership to confirm the correct tire size for your specific model year and trim.
Different Brands Offering Winter Tires
Several leading tire manufacturers offer winter tires suitable for the Mazda CX-5. Some top choices include:
- Bridgestone Blizzak WS80: Widely regarded for its impressive snow and ice performance, the Blizzak series provides exceptional grip and braking capabilities. The multi-cell compound and hydrophilic properties help to remove the thin film of water that forms due to the heat generated between the tire and icy surface, enhancing traction.
- Michelin X-Ice Xi3: Michelin’s winter offering is well-known for its long tread life and fuel efficiency. The X-Ice Xi3 provides a balance of winter traction and driving comfort.
- Continental WinterContact SI: With its +Silane additive, this tire offers enhanced grip on snowy and icy roads. The PolarPlus Technology ensures the tire remains flexible in cold temperatures, improving traction.
- Goodyear Ultra Grip Ice WRT: This tire offers strong grip on icy roads due to its specialized winter tread compound and is ideal for heavy winter conditions.
- Nokian Hakkapeliitta R3: A favorite in very cold climates, Nokian’s Hakkapeliitta series offers stellar performance in deep snow and icy conditions.

Best Cases for Use
For winter tires to deliver optimal performance, it’s essential to use them under the right conditions:
- Temperature Matters: Winter tires are best used when temperatures drop below 7°C (45°F). They are made of a softer rubber compound which remains flexible in colder temperatures, ensuring better grip.
- Snowy Roads: On snow-covered roads, winter tires provide significantly better traction than all-seasons.
- Icy Conditions: On icy surfaces, the intricate siping patterns and specialized rubber compounds of winter tires can grip the road much more effectively.
- Wet and Slushy Conditions: Winter tires channel away slush and water more efficiently, reducing the risk of hydroplaning.
Mazda CX-5 Operation in Snow
The Mazda CX-5, with its advanced active torque split all-wheel-drive (AWD) system available on certain models, offers better traction and control in snowy conditions. Here’s how the CX-5 fares in winter:
- Traction: The AWD system can direct up to 50% of the engine torque to the rear wheels when needed, ensuring a balanced drive and optimal traction.
- Ground Clearance: The Mazda CX-5’s decent ground clearance allows it to handle moderate snow accumulation without getting stuck.
- Driving Dynamics: With technologies like G-Vectoring Control, which adjusts engine torque in response to steering inputs, the CX-5 offers stable and responsive handling in slippery conditions.
However, even with these features, the right set of winter tires remains critical. They enhance the CX-5’s capabilities, ensuring safer and more confident winter driving.
